What to check before for buildings with low eviction rates in Norwood

  • Confirm the building's eviction history to understand its stability.
  • Check for any additional fees or restrictions that may apply to your lease.
  • Ask about the lease terms to ensure they align with your needs.
  • Review tenant reviews for insights on management and responsiveness.
  • Inquire about maintenance policies and how they address tenant concerns.
